If the service account linking our inventory app to the Scanhart barcode scanners becomes locked (usually after three failed token refreshes), do not recreate the account; downstream label mappings depend on its identity. Instead, open the recovery console from an on-network workstation, select the Scanhart integration account, and choose manual unseal. Scanner pairing resumes automatically within five minutes of a successful unseal. The unseal prompt will ask for the recovery passphrase, which is kept below.

strongbox words: oliox-praael

Step 4 — roll out the Memgauge profiler to the GPU pool. Push the agent via the Flintcart deployer, canary on two nodes first, and eyeball the VRAM heatmaps for an hour. If allocations look sane, fan out to the rest. The agent bundle won't install unless it's signed, so use the deploy key below.

release key, taduf-yajef: bky13_uGiieNoy5KKUY

Runbook: Pennywhistle notification fan-out backpressure. When the fan-out workers fall behind, the outbox table balloons and delivery latency spikes — you'll see it first in the Dovetail queue-depth graph. Don't just scale workers; check whether a single noisy tenant is flooding the topic, and throttle them via the tenant config first. If you do scale, bump FANOUT_WORKERS in the deploy env, redeploy, and watch for drain within ten minutes. The workers authenticate to the broker with a credential set on the next line of the env file.

env line for tagaf-yahif: LEDGER_TOKEN29=a7e22fd0ee7d43436e62c1c3439fb

Hi team,

Before I hand off the 3.2 release, please note the humidity sensor drift reported on Verdana controllers in the Elmbrook trial site. Drift exceeds 4% after roughly ten days of continuous operation; firmware 3.2.1 adds an automatic recalibration cycle every 72 hours. Support should advise growers to install 3.2.1 and trigger a manual recalibration once. The hotfix bundle must be verified before distribution, so I'm including the signing key used for the 3.2.1 packages below.

release key, fahof-yagap: bky3_m5d